2018 Summer Course on Assessing Public Health in Emergency Situations

The Centre for  Research on the Epidemiology of Disasters (CRED) at the Université catholique de Louvain is pleased to present the 2018 Summer Course on Assessing Public Health in Emergency Situations (APHES). This course is scheduled to take place on July 2-13, 2018 in Brussels, Belgium and provide health professionals with public health knowledge and epidemiological tools to assess the health impacts of disasters and conflicts on affected communities.

Course information
Objectives

Provide health professionals with the public health knowledge and epidemiological tools to assess the health impacts of disasters and conflicts on affected communities.

Applicants profile

This course is open to middle-career professionals with training in public health, medicine, emergency response or related topics (required). Experience in the humanitarian and emergency management sectors is desired.
